Community Justice in Beni: Alleged Motorcycle Thief Placed in Stocks by Residents Beni, Bolivia – In an incident highlighting local responses to crime, residents of Barrio Sijaya in Beni apprehended a man accused of attempting to steal a motorcycle. Following his capture, the alleged thief was subjected to a traditional form of community justice, being placed in a wooden stock, locally known as a 'cepo'. According to reports from Red Uno Bolivia, the man was caught in the act of attempting to steal a motorcycle. Upon his apprehension by community members, he was immediately placed in the 'cepo' and interrogated by the residents. Throughout the interrogation, the individual vehemently denied his involvement in the attempted theft. This event underscores a growing trend in some communities where, in the face of perceived insufficient official authority or slow legal processes, residents resort to ancestral methods to administer justice. The use of the 'cepo' is a practice rooted in traditional community norms, serving as a public form of punishment and deterrence. The incident has sparked discussions regarding the balance between traditional practices and formal legal systems in addressing crime.
